MYSTERIOUS WAYS The Mormons landed in Salt Lake City in July of 1847 and quickly set about doing God’s benevolent work in the Cache Valley shortly thereafter. The Cache Valley had been home to the Shoshone for hundreds of years. It is where they grew sustenance crops and hunted wild game.
